Die Videoanleitungen der Vendor Test Suite (VTS) enthalten Details zum Ausführen und Entwickeln von VTS und CTS-on-GSI unter Android 9 (und höher) und Android 8.1.
Videos für Android 9 und höher
Betreff | Thema | Videos | |
---|---|---|---|
Prolog | Übersicht | Android Vendor Test Suite | |
Bedienungsanleitung | VTS und CTS-on-GSI ausführen | VTS und CTS-on-GSI ausführen | |
GSI flashen | Allgemeines System-Image flashen | ||
Vendor Test Framework (VTF) | Test Framework | ||
Optimierung der Testzeit | Testzeit optimieren | -- | |
Tests auf mehreren Geräten | Multi-Device-Tests | ||
Grundlegende Testentwicklung | VTS-Tests | VTS-Tests | |
Testvorlagen | Testvorlagen | ||
HAL-Tests entwickeln und verstehen | Bedingte Tests | Bedingte Tests | -- |
Auf Dienstnamen achten | HAL-Tests, bei denen der Dienstname berücksichtigt wird | ||
HAL-Erweiterungstests | HAL-Erweiterungstest | ||
Framework-Abwärtskompatibilität | Abwärtskompatibilität des Android-Frameworks | ||
Andere Schnittstellentests | Kernel-Tests | Kerneltests | -- |
VNDK-Tests | -- | ||
Nicht funktionale Tests | Leistungsprofilierung | VTS-Unterstützung für Leistungstests | |
Fuzzing | Fuzzing von HIDL- und HAL-Interfaces | ||
Vendor Test Infrastructure (VTI) | Codeabdeckung | Abdeckungsinstrumentierung und -erfassung in VTS | |
Aufzeichnen-und-Wiedergeben-Tests | Aufzeichnungs- und Wiedergabetests | ||
Ende-zu-Ende-Automatisierung | Automatische Analyseinfrastruktur | -- | |
Dashboard | Continuous Integration Dashboard | ||
Epilog | Partner Engineering | Bereitschaft für hohe Töne | -- |
Schlusswort | Aufruf zu Beiträgen |
Videos für Android 8.1
Betreff | Thema | Videos | |
---|---|---|---|
Prolog | Übersicht | VTS-Produkte (Android Vendor Test Suite) | |
Bedienungsanleitung | VTS und CTS-on-GSI ausführen | VTS ausführen | |
GSI flashen | Allgemeines System-Image flashen | ||
Vendor Test Framework (VTF) | Test-Framework | ||
Grundlegende Testentwicklung | VTS-Tests | VTS-Tests | |
Testvorlagen | Testvorlagen | ||
Andere Schnittstellentests | Kernel-Tests | Kernel-Tests | -- |
VNDK-Tests | -- | ||
Nicht funktionale Tests | Leistungsprofilierung | Leistungstests | |
Fuzzing | HIDL- und HAL-Schnittstellenfuzzing | ||
Vendor Test Infrastructure (VTI) | Codeabdeckung | Abdeckungsinstrumentierung und -erfassung in VTS | |
Aufzeichnen-und-Wiedergeben-Tests | Aufzeichnungs- und Wiedergabetests | ||
Dashboard | Continuous Integration Dashboard | ||
Epilog | Schlusswort | Zukunftspläne |